Catch basin installation services involve placing specialized drainage structures into the ground to effectively manage surface water runoff. These basins are typically installed in areas prone to pooling or flooding, such as driveways, parking lots, or yards. The process includes excavating the designated area, installing the basin, and connecting it to existing drainage systems or stormwater pipes. Skilled contractors ensure that the basin is properly positioned and secured to provide reliable water flow management, helping to prevent water accumulation that can cause property damage or create hazardous conditions.
This service is especially useful for addressing common drainage problems like standing water, erosion, or water pooling after heavy rains. When water is unable to drain properly, it can lead to issues such as basement flooding, soil erosion, or damage to landscaping and pavement. Installing a catch basin provides a controlled outlet for excess water, reducing the risk of these problems. It also helps protect foundations and landscaping by directing water away from structures and preventing water from seeping into basements or crawl spaces.

The overview below groups typical Catch Basin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lake Stevens,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ine catch basin repairs in Lake Stevens range from $250-$600. Many common maintenance j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ed. Fewer projects push into the higher end of this spectrum.
Partial Replacement - Replacing a catch basin or its components us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Larger, more involved projects can reach $2,500 or more, especially if excavation or extensive repairs are required.
Full Catch Basin Replacement - Complete replacement projects generally fall within $1,500-$4,000. The cost varies based on the size of the basin and site conditions, with most projects landing in the middle of this range.
Complex or Custom Installations - Custom or complex catch basin installations can exceed $5,000, particularly for large-scale drainage systems or difficult access sites. These tend to be less common but are necessary for specialized need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a catch basin and how does it work? A catch basin is a drainage structure designed to collect and redirect surface water runoff to prevent flooding and erosion around properties in Lake Stevens, WA.
Why should I consider installing a catch basin on my property? Installing a catch basin helps manage excess water, protect landscaping, and reduce the risk of water pooling or damage during heavy rains.
What types of catch basins are available for residential properties? There are various types, including curb inlet basins, sump basins, and dry wells, suitable for different drainage needs around Lake Stevens homes.
How do local contractors typically install catch basins? Contractors usually excavate the area, install the basin with proper grading, and connect it to existing drainage systems to ensure effective water flow.
